
In this episode of Cash Machines, Tom Hunt deconstructs the $7.2 billion revenue engine behind OnlyFans. He examines how founder Leo Radvinsky maintains massive profit margins by dominating a niche with limited competition. The breakdown explores the platform's transition from a niche site to a global powerhouse during the COVID-19 pandemic and the unique "immorality moat" that keeps traditional competitors at bay. Tom also identifies the critical role of founder-market fit in navigating the "grey areas" of the digital economy. This is an essential case study for entrepreneurs looking to build high-leverage assets in underserved markets.
